Man United 0-1 Arsenal in the Premier League: Benjamin Sesko's Debut Ends in Defeat

Manchester United were narrowly defeated by Arsenal 0-1 in their opening match of the 2025/26 Premier League season, with Benjamin Sesko making his debut for the Red Devils.

Liputan6.com, Jakarta The 2025/26 Premier League season kicked off with a fierce clash between Manchester United and Arsenal.

The match, held at the Red Devils' home ground, Old Trafford, on Sunday, August 17, 2025, ended in a narrow 0-1 defeat for the hosts.

Riccardo Calafiori's lone goal in the 13th minute proved decisive for Arsenal.

This result certainly wasn't an ideal start in the Premier League for Manchester United.

On the other hand, this match also marked a significant moment for Benjamin Sesko, Manchester United's new striker, who made his official debut.

Dominance Not Enough, Man United Defeated by Arsenal

Manchester United actually dominated possession throughout the match against Arsenal.

Statistics show the Red Devils controlled 62% of the ball and had 22 shots, significantly more than Arsenal's nine.

However, this dominance was not matched by effectiveness in front of goal.

Arsenal's only goal came in the 13th minute through a header from Riccardo Calafiori.

This goal came from a corner kick taken by Declan Rice, where Manchester United goalkeeper Altay Bayindir failed to properly handle the ball.

Benjamin Sesko Makes Debut at Old Trafford

One of the highlights of the Manchester United vs. Arsenal match was Benjamin Sesko's debut.

The 22-year-old Slovenian striker came on as a substitute, replacing Mason Mount, after the hour mark.

Sesko received a rapturous welcome from the Old Trafford fans upon his entry.

Wearing the number 30 shirt, his arrival was highly anticipated following his £74 million transfer from RB Leipzig in early August 2025

.Despite showing some promising movement and great potential, Sesko failed to find the net on his debut.

He was one of Manchester United's attempts to find an equalizer in the remaining minutes of the match.

Sesko had previously undergone his first training session with Manchester United on Sunday, August 10, 2025, the day after his move was officially announced.

Bryan Mbeumo and Mattheus Cunha Becomes The Spotlights

In addition to Benjamin Sesko, who made his Old Trafford debut in this match, two new Red Devils players, Bryan Mbeumo and Mattheus Cunha, were in the spotlight.

These two players, both experienced in the Premier League, made a significant impact on Manchester United's attack.

This was evident in the Red Devils' shooting productivity, which reached 22 shots, with 11 on target.

Although they failed to secure a win, their impressive performances were a positive sign for fans that Manchester United's attack is getting sharper.
